Professor Messer's N10-009 Network+ Study Group - August 2026
Q: A network administrator implements digital signatures for all internal communications to ensure messages cannot be altered without detection. Which part of the CIA triad is most associated by this security control?
Integrity, as digital signatures verify that the message has not been altered in transit and that the sender is who they claim to be, aligning with the integrity component of the CIA triad.

Professor Messer's N10-009 Network+ Study Group After Show - May 2026
Q: What are the most effective strategies to prepare for Network+ with the current objectives?
Focus on the exam objectives themselves, understand how topics interrelate, practice subnetting with the seven-second shortcut, and avoid over-focusing on outdated materials; use recent, version-matched resources and reinforce learning with hands-on home-lab projects.
Professor Messer's N10-009 Network+ Study Group After Show - April 2026
Q: Will getting my Network Plus renew my A+ certification if the A+ is still valid?
Yes, Network Plus can renew the A+ as long as the A+ certification is still valid at the time of renewal; if the A+ has expired, Network Plus will not renew it and you'd have to retake the A+ exams.
Professor Messer's N10-009 Network+ Study Group After Show - March 2026
Q: What skill set and certifications does a person need to become or qualify for that, up for a job as a network engineer?
A foundation in general IT knowledge (operating systems, hardware, basic networking, security, and troubleshooting) is useful, followed by specialized networking focus, routing and switching fundamentals, and then progressively higher certifications like Network Plus and Cisco CCNA to demonstrate depth; practical experience and a strong resume help bridge any gaps.
